欢迎光临高碑店顾永莎网络有限公司司官网!
全国咨询热线:13406928662
当前位置: 首页 > 新闻动态

深入理解SQLAlchemy异步会话与PostgreSQL连接池管理

时间:2025-11-29 07:03:33

深入理解SQLAlchemy异步会话与PostgreSQL连接池管理
下面从基础操作到常用格式化方式逐一说明。
在上述示例中,它用于忽略标准输入的第一行。
总结与注意事项 明确占位符类型: 使用Go语言的database/sql包时,务必根据所使用的数据库类型和其对应的驱动程序来确定正确的SQL占位符语法。
A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 示例对比: // 值类型遍历(推荐) for _, v := range slice { total += v.Count } // 指针类型需解引用 for _, p := range ptrSlice { total += p.Count } 后者每次访问p.Count都需要一次内存寻址,可能引发缓存未命中。
理解递增操作符的优先级和结合性,对掌握表达式求值顺序至关重要。
无效内容: %q", filePath, lineNumber, invalidLineContent) } // 如果有效,去除行尾的换行符,并添加到结果中 line := string(lineBytes) line = strings.TrimSuffix(line, "\n") line = strings.TrimSuffix(line, "\r") // 兼容Windows换行符 lines = append(lines, line) if err == io.EOF { break // 文件读取完毕 } } return lines, nil } func main() { // --- 1. 创建一个包含有效UTF-8的测试文件 --- validFile := "valid_utf8.txt" _ = ioutil.WriteFile(validFile, []byte("Hello, 世界!\nGo 语言\n这是一行中文。
不复杂但容易忽略细节。
1. 使用 SQL Server 的行或页压缩 如果你使用的是 SQL Server(支持压缩的版本,如 Standard 或 Enterprise),可以在表或索引级别启用压缩。
数组也可用const修饰: const int arr[] = {1, 2, 3}; 每个元素都不可修改。
?>读取Cookie: 一旦浏览器接收并存储了Cookie,它会在后续的请求中将其发送回服务器。
Golang应用快速启动的特点,也让它在应对突发流量时,能更快地进行水平扩容(Horizontal Pod Autoscaling),缩短了从扩容指令到新Pod就绪的时间。
与CMake集成 在CMakeLists.txt中正常使用find_package来链接库。
如果需要处理时区,建议使用 pytz 库。
您可以通过{{template "name" .}}指令在当前模板中引用该集合内其他名为"name"的模板,并将当前模板的数据(或指定的数据)传递给它。
对于每个传入的请求,net/http服务器通常会在一个新的goroutine中处理,确保请求之间互不阻塞,从而实现高并发。
在数据分析和处理中,我们经常需要对DataFrame中的数据进行各种复杂的重排操作。
这三个整数分别代表R、G、B分量。
序列猴子开放平台 具有长序列、多模态、单模型、大数据等特点的超大规模语言模型 0 查看详情 使用 Protobuf 提升开发效率与兼容性 对于复杂或跨语言系统,Protobuf 更加合适。
它可以生成一个详细的调用图和内存使用报告,让你清晰地看到每个函数调用消耗了多少内存,帮助你找出真正的内存热点。
写一个PHP接口其实不难,关键是要结构清晰、数据规范、安全可靠。

本文链接:http://www.douglasjamesguitar.com/572712_672cec.html